Step 1
Battery
- Unscrew the two 14 mm screws on the battery panel using a Phillips #1 screwdriver.

Step 2
- Gently pull the white tabs on the battery straight upward.
- There is a clip inserted into a plastic housing via wiring. Disconnect the battery by pressing in the clip.
- Don’t pull up on the battery too hard as a wire connects to the robot. Don’t want to damage the wire here.
- Remove the battery from the device.

Step 3
Bumper
- Remove the five 10 mm screws from the bottom of the device using a T15 Torx screwdriver.

Step 4
- Pry both ends of the black piece to snap it out of place.

Step 5
- Use both hands to lift the device.
- The front bumper that is seated on the device will fall off.
- This is completely normal, as the screws and the bottom holder are the only things holding the bumper in place.

To reassemble your device, follow these instructions in reverse order.
